Curator’s clip description
The lifeguards are euphoric. Thanks to their skill and quick action, they’ve managed to bring a young man back to life who was found face down in the water and clinically dead.
Curator’s notes
The debriefing is part of the lifeguards’ ritual after a life-threatening event. They need to talk about how things were handled in order to work out whether anything could have been managed better. In this case, the outcome was terrific. At another time, the young Japanese student might not have been so lucky.
The following week we learn that after the Japanese student is taken by ambulance to the hospital, some of the lifeguards visit him there. We discover that he has a congenital heart problem and he’ll have to have special treatment to prevent a reoccurrence of his heart failure.
